How they compare

Laos currently reports 4.88 million tonnes against 4.66 million tonnes in Colombia, a difference of 220,070 tonnes.

The two have swapped places 3 times across 68 shared years of data; in 1955 it was Colombia ahead.

Colombia ranks 34th and Laos ranks 32nd of 211 countries.

Colombia has averaged higher in every one of the 8 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Colombia Laos Difference Ahead
1950s 601,115 tonnes 0 tonnes 601,115 tonnes Colombia
1960s 968,472 tonnes 0 tonnes 968,472 tonnes Colombia
1970s 1.62 million tonnes 0 tonnes 1.62 million tonnes Colombia
1980s 2.47 million tonnes 0 tonnes 2.47 million tonnes Colombia
1990s 3.49 million tonnes 17,988 tonnes 3.47 million tonnes Colombia
2000s 3.70 million tonnes 131,148 tonnes 3.57 million tonnes Colombia
2010s 4.44 million tonnes 1.10 million tonnes 3.34 million tonnes Colombia
2020s 4.71 million tonnes 4.50 million tonnes 204,574 tonnes Colombia

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
